Tbilisi Arena complex will host a decisive EuroBasket qualifiers match on Sunday evening, with Georgia and Türkiye facing each other.

On the second day of the Eurobasket 2022 on Saturday evening, the Georgian national team met Spain and lost 64:96.

Rati Andronikashvili from the Georgian team was the leader of the match with 13 points and four rebounds.

The opening match of the EurobaBasket for the Georgian national basketball team ended in a defeat to Belgium on Thursday. 

Georgia is co-hosting the continent’s major basketball event for the first time, alongside Italy, Germany and the Czech Republic.

In an interview with agenda.ge, Viktor Sanikidze, the President of the Georgian Basketball Federation and former member of the national team, said co-hosting EuroBasket for the first time has been a “great recognition” for the country, as the tournament has been "one of the largest-scale, popular and highly rated sports events in the world".

The Georgian Public Broadcaster will broadcast the match between Georgia and Türkiye at 9 p.m. local Tbilisi time.

The spectators can also watch the game on the big screen in a fan zone organised by the GPB in Rike Park in the Georgian capital.
